A Wisconsin woman, Tyiece Oninski, has been charged with first-degree intentional homicide after allegedly admitting to killing her 14-year-old daughter, Kuren Rein.

What Happened

According to the criminal complaint, Oninski called a non-emergency dispatch center on the morning of March 20 and reportedly told operators that she had “murdered” her daughter the night before. When asked if medical help was needed, she allegedly responded that her daughter was already dead.

Authorities from the Rock County Sheriff’s Office arrived at the family’s home in Turtle, Wisconsin, and found Kuren with multiple stab wounds. A knife and sheath were recovered at the scene. Oninski was also found with serious injuries to her neck and wrists, believed to be self-inflicted.

Disturbing Claims

During the call, Oninski allegedly claimed she killed her daughter to “protect” her, mentioning fears involving Elon Musk. Officials have not indicated any evidence supporting those claims.

Medical and Police Findings

After being taken to a hospital, Oninski reportedly tested positive for benzodiazepines, amphetamines, and THC. Investigators also noted that she asked whether her case had appeared in the news and was reportedly disappointed when told it had not.

Legal Status

Oninski has been formally charged and is currently being held in the Rock County Jail on a $1 million bond. Her next court appearance is scheduled for April 14.
